Heard on the Street: China’s efforts to limit its carbon emissions are putting the nation’s coal-heavy power sector in a tight spot

Is Chinese coal consumption in terminal decline or ramping up again? The fortunes of the global coal mining industry, and of attempts to limit global carbon emissions, could depend on the answer.

Both climate-change activists and miners see reasons for hope. The former can point to the long-term decline of coal as a percentage of Chinese electricity capacity: 60% now, down from nearly 80% in the mid-2000s.
